Lontif 400mg Tablet MR is used to manage asthma and ch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D).
Lontif 400mg Tablet MR contains Theophylline, which relaxes the lungs' airways and makes breathing easier.
Yes, Lontif 400mg Tablet MR can lead to withdrawal symptoms. So, it should not be stopped abruptly. Consult your doctor, and your dose might be lowered if required.
No, dose of Lontif 400mg Tablet MR should not be increased without consulting your doctor as it may increase the risk of hypokalemia (high blood potassium level), which may lead to side effects of Lontif 400mg Tablet MR and also affect its efficacy.
Lontif 400mg Tablet MR is contraindicated in patients who are allergic to any of its ingredients. It is advised to avoid taking Lontif 400mg Tablet MR and beta-blockers like propranolol together at once.
If you are taking medication for seizures, it might worsen your condition and lead to symptoms like confusion, trouble talking, tremors or twitching, loss of muscle tone or tense muscles. Consult your doctor before taking Lontif 400mg Tablet MR along with seizure medications.
No, you should not take Lontif 400mg Tablet MR if you have ulcers, as it may worsen your ulcers and lead to bleeding and inflammation. So, please consult your doctor before starting Lontif 400mg Tablet MR, as dose adjustment may be required.
You will probably be prescribed Lontif 400mg Tablet MR for a long time. Do not stop taking them unless your doctor tells you to, even if you feel better.
Lontif 400mg Tablet MR may cause side effects such as vomiting, diarrhoea, dizziness and indigestion. If these side effects persist or worsen, please consult your doctor.
Take Lontif 400mg Tablet MR as advised by your doctor. Swallow it as a whole with a glass of water. Do not break, crush or chew it.
Lontif 400mg Tablet MR starts working quickly, and you may see an improvement in symptoms within about 30 minutes of taking it. However, it may take a little longer, about 4 to 8 hours, to show the full effect. If there is no considerable improvement in your symptoms, consult your doctor.
While taking Lontif 400mg Tablet MR, you should avoid foods high in caffeine, such as cocoa, tea, coffee, and chocolate, as these foods increase Lontif 400mg Tablet MR side effects. Also, you should avoid alcohol and tobacco. If you have any concerns regarding food restriction, please discuss with your doctor.
